有什么方法可以阻止Telegram将我的网站页面显示为Instant View版本?

时间:2019-01-22 12:26:15

标签: telegram instant-view

我经营一个博客,并在电报频道中发布我的帖子。有一天,我感到惊讶的是,链接开始显示为“即时视图”版本,因为我从未设法支持该技术(而且,我也不喜欢)。后来,我发现我不认识的读者向IV提交了IV模板,最终其中一个被批准了。

我搜索了任何方法以阻止Telegram将我的帖子转换为IV版本,但均未成功。是否有任何(元标记,表格或其他形式)要求Telegram禁用来自我域的链接中的IV?

谢谢!

2 个答案:

答案 0 :(得分:1)

即时视图是通过一组硬编码的XPath规则实现的,因此您可以更改网站的标记(例如类/ ID名称)或路径(/blog/a1.html/kek/a1)。它可能会违反规则,并且不会显示IV。

另一个技巧是将iframe集成到文章正文中(或末尾)。原因是IV引擎不支持iframe(排除项是嵌入的youtube)。您可以设置1×1大小,以使其对用户不可见。

另一个技巧是将带有src标签的图像集成到一条不存在的路径中。电报服务器将无法获取资源,并且IV生成将失败。

答案 1 :(得分:0)

不。您不能禁用博客或网站的即时视图。这就是Telegram即时视图的工作方式。它将缓存数百个站点并裁剪文章的内容。您可以在此处了解更多信息:

https://instantview.telegram.org/

当前,有一个即时视图模板竞赛。目标是使尽可能多的网站都可以使用即时视图。